GmblWiki is an independent online encyclopedia that focuses exclusively on the casino and betting industry. It is built on Wikipedia principles and is dedicated to online gambling.

The aim of the project is to collect, systematise and maintain up-to-date, verifiable and neutral reference information about online gambling.

Casipendium is not intended for entertainment reading, but rather for reference purposes and the cataloguing of knowledge. Content is presented in a structured format and supported by verifiable source references.

Principles:

  1. Neutrality and factual accuracy without promotional language;
  2. Transparent sources and edit history;
  3. Clear separation of facts, evaluations, and user experience;
  4. Absence of direct sales and advertising pressure.
